1 At concentrations of 2-3 muM, icaritin induced cell cycle arrest at the G(2)/M phase accompanied by a down-regulation of the expression levels of the G(2)/M regulatory proteins such as cyclinB, cdc2 and cdc25C. icaritin cyclin dependent kinase 1 Homo sapiens
